What is Windows CE, Windows Mobile And Pocket PC ?

by Raju Maharjan 31. October 2010 13:20
Windows CE is a modular/componentized operating system that serves as the foundation of several classes of devices.Windows CE (also known officially asWindows Embedded Compact or Windows Embedded CE post version 6.0, and sometimes abbreviated WinCE) is an operating system developed by Microsoft for minimalistic computers and embedded systems. Windows CE is a distinct operating system and kernel.
Windows Mobile is best described as a subset of platforms based on a Windows CE underpinning. Currently, Pocket PC (now called Windows Mobile Classic), SmartPhone (Windows Mobile Standard), and PocketPC Phone Edition (Windows Mobile Professional) are the three main platforms under the Windows Mobile umbrella. Each platform utilizes different components of Windows CE, as well as supplemental features and applications suited for their respective devices.
Pocket PC and Windows Mobile is a Microsoft-defined custom platform for general PDA use, and consists of a Microsoft-defined set of minimum profiles (Professional Edition, Premium Edition) of software and hardware that is supported. The rules for manufacturing a Pocket PC device are stricter than those for producing a custom Windows CE-based platform. The defining characteristics of the Pocket PC are thedigitizer as the primary human interface device and its extremely portable size.
PocketPC is a separate layer of code on top of the core Windows CE OS. Pocket PC is based on Windows CE, but it's a different offering. And licensees of Pocket PC are forbidden to modify the WinCE part.
"Windows Mobile is not Windows CE (and vice-versa), Windows Mobile has Windows CE as its core – WM 2003 was based on WinCE 4.x, WM 5.0 is based on WinCE version 5, WM 6.1 is based on WinCE version 5.2.* – plus a standard shell, applications and APIs"
Reference Links:

Tags: , ,

Windows CE | Windows Mobile


Sapnep IT Solution

We Provide IT solutions and services to deliver a unique blend of real-business experience with a strong engineering, international project delivery. We are a software development  firm.